The Sun

I saw the sun, rising
Just like a noble person wake up in the morning
"Who follows whom", is not the matter
But the secret of success is hidden there some where
The sun induces us to improve our mode of life
We can get him as a guide
He invites us to serch the straight way
And says, "have a good day".

I saw the sun, just up above my head
Scorched people were seeking shelter of shade
Blaze and flash of his dignity was so high
He was dazzling my eye
He works hard to achieve his rank and light
And challenges us to surpass in hight
We should become as important and glorious
As he is for us.

I saw the sun, setting in the west
Perhaps, he had tired, doing his best
Dejection, fadeness and grief were scattered on his face
Like a traveller reaches his intended place
Although no one attend him, he apprises them all
Of "everyone is going to taste death, decay and fall"
He thinks,"God-willing" he will come again with lusture and light
And became out of sight, saying, "good night".

A body, that rises and falls
Glitters and slakens, gets and loses
Repeates his practice over and over
Can be a subordinate, not a ruler
We should take a lesson from him
It is improper to worship him
But a number of people have gone astray
O, Allah! guide them to the straight way.
